About Haninge Time Zone

Haninge uses the IANA time zone Europe/Stockholm, the standard time zone for Stockholm and most of Sweden. The standard UTC offset is UTC+1, known as Central European Time (CET), and during daylight saving time Haninge moves to UTC+2, known as Central European Summer Time (CEST). Because Haninge is part of Stockholm County and sits just south of Stockholm, it follows the same legal time rules as the Swedish capital and surrounding municipalities.

Daylight saving time in Haninge follows the European Union pattern. In 2025, clocks move forward on 30 March 2025 from 2:00 AM to 3:00 AM local time, and they move back on 26 October 2025 from 3:00 AM to 2:00 AM local time. This matters for business calls, airline itineraries, and remote team handoffs because Haninge’s difference from New York, London, and Sydney changes seasonally depending on whether those places have already switched DST.

Haninge’s time zone aligns closely with neighboring Nordic and central European business centers. It shares the same clock as Stockholm, Copenhagen, Oslo, Berlin, Paris, Madrid, and Rome for much of the year, making European coordination straightforward for finance, manufacturing, public sector work, and regional transport. By contrast, Haninge is typically 1 hour ahead of London when the UK is on GMT in winter, but can temporarily match or shift differently during transition weeks when the UK and EU change clocks on different dates.

Time Differences from Haninge

Haninge’s time difference with major world cities changes by season because Sweden observes daylight saving time. In general, Haninge runs on UTC+1 in winter and UTC+2 in summer, so the exact gap depends on whether the other city is also on standard time or daylight time.

Compared with London, Haninge is usually 1 hour ahead. When it is 9:00 AM in Haninge, it is typically 8:00 AM in London, which works well for same-day business calls with UK partners, law firms, media teams, and European sales staff.

Compared with New York, Haninge is usually 6 hours ahead during much of the year. When it is 9:00 AM in Haninge, it is generally 3:00 AM in New York, meaning late afternoon in Haninge is usually better for live calls with US East Coast companies, SaaS teams, and financial contacts.

Compared with Dubai, Haninge is commonly 2 or 3 hours behind, depending on the season, because Dubai stays on UTC+4 year-round and does not observe DST. A 9:00 AM start in Haninge is often 11:00 AM in Dubai during Swedish winter and 10:00 AM in Dubai during Swedish summer, which makes Haninge mornings convenient for Gulf-region trade and logistics communication.

Compared with Tokyo, Haninge is typically 7 or 8 hours behind, since Japan remains on UTC+9 all year without daylight saving time. If it is 9:00 AM in Haninge, it is usually 5:00 PM in Tokyo in winter and 4:00 PM in Tokyo in summer, so Haninge mornings are one of the best windows for same-day coordination with Japanese manufacturing, shipping, or technology contacts.

Compared with Sydney, Haninge is usually 8, 9, or 10 hours behind depending on whether Sweden and New South Wales are on daylight saving time. When it is 9:00 AM in Haninge, it can be 7:00 PM, 6:00 PM, or 5:00 PM in Sydney depending on the month, so early Haninge work hours are often the last practical overlap for teams coordinating with Australia.
